Early iterations of Deezer's security used a proprietary implementation of the Blowfish encryption algorithm to protect track data. Reverse-engineers managed to extract the static decryption keys hardcoded into the old web player scripts. This allowed third-party tools to decrypt the streams directly.

Instead of static keys, contemporary streaming architecture utilizes dynamic key exchange protocols. Keys rotate frequently and are linked to active, verified, server-side authentication tokens. The Legal and Ethical Landscape

In jurisdictions like the United States and the European Union, bypassing technological protection measures (such as DRM or stream encryption) is illegal under laws like the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A). Developing, hosting, or distributing tools that utilize leaked decryption keys frequently results in DMCA takedown notices, repository closures on platforms like GitHub, and potential civil lawsuits. Many discussions regarding streaming decryption center on the exploitation of DRM systems rather than the streaming service itself. For instance, if security researchers exploit a vulnerability in a device's Trusted Execution Environment (TEE), they can extract a Widevine Content Decryption Module (CDM) private key.
